In a profoundly bittersweet tale of enduring love and immense loss, Jade Tabrar, 37, married her childhood sweetheart, Adam Kemp, 42, on November 3 at their home in Milton Keynes, Buckinghamshire. Just hours after exchanging vows, Jade, a devoted mother of five, passed away peacefully in Adam’s arms, succumbing to an aggressive battle with stomach cancer.
Their poignant wedding day was a testament to unwavering devotion, meticulously arranged by compassionate friends and dedicated hospice staff after Jade received a devastating prognosis of just three months to live. Together for 19 inseparable years, Jade and Adam had always planned to marry, playfully postponing their dream wedding until their 20th anniversary. However, fate intervened dramatically with Jade's rapid and severe health decline.
Jade's health challenges began during her final pregnancy, which concluded with the birth of their healthy baby boy in February 2023. Symptoms like significant weight loss and difficulty eating, initially attributed to the strains of carrying a child, intensified post-birth. In August 2023, doctors delivered the harrowing diagnosis: Stage 2 stomach cancer. Despite a brief period where treatment seemed to stabilize the disease, offering the couple a fleeting hope for reprieve, the aggressive cancer quickly escalated to Stage 4. By September, scans revealed the cancer had spread to her womb and ovaries, leaving her with a stark three-month life expectancy.
Adam recalls Jade's incredible fortitude throughout her ordeal. He shared, “It floored her. It made her so ill and so sick, but she was so brave and just kept going, fighting the cancer all the way. And all the time being an amazing partner and an amazing mother.”
With precious little time remaining, Jade communicated her most urgent wish to Adam: to marry immediately. Their original grand plans for a 20th-anniversary celebration on November 21, 2026, were set aside for a more intimate, immediate ceremony. A compassionate community rallied swiftly, securing necessary paperwork, a registrar, a wedding cake, and a buffet in record time.
Jade, who had been adopted and had no biological family of her own, held a deeply personal wish: for Adam’s father to walk her down the aisle. She yearned to wear a cherished bridesmaid dress from his wedding years prior. Friends quickly altered the gown to accommodate her significant weight loss, ensuring her dream ensemble was perfect for her special day.
At 2 pm on November 3, the couple’s home transformed into a sanctuary of profound love. A registrar officiated the ceremony before a small, tearful gathering of close friends and family. Jade, too frail to stand, was tenderly wheeled into the room, where Adam lovingly knelt beside her, ensuring they were on the same level for their vows. “Don’t cry, I love you,” Jade whispered, brushing away Adam's tears as they exchanged their "I do's." Witnesses described it as a wedding overflowing with unparalleled love and emotion.
After the ceremony, Jade rested on the sofa while guests enjoyed the buffet. Adam cherished these precious moments, helping her into her pyjamas as the evening drew to a close. As night deepened, Jade’s breathing changed. Willen Hospice staff confirmed Adam’s deepest fear: his soulmate would soon depart on the very day they married. At 10:45 pm, Jade peacefully passed away in Adam's tender embrace.
Adam, now a single father, has made the difficult decision to leave his job to care for their five children, grappling with immense grief but finding solace in their shared wedding day.
